In an effort to help mitigate the impact of economic losses due to COVID-19, the State of Nebraska announced several new programs to provide tourism partners with additional stimulus dollars that can be used for operational expenses.
Applications for the grant programs will be available beginning October 21, 2020. The deadline to apply is November 13, 2020.
